Output 26c59a64443a750d2ebec9a9e2248944cb1fdf75ca17bdbd957bca25ce1e9bb6:1

value
509561
script pubkey
OP_0 OP_PUSHBYTES_20 6880699ba65877090dce452a9b8371abe42ad643
address
bc1qdzqxnxaxtpmsjrwwg54fhqm340jz44jrdxu4ds
transaction
26c59a64443a750d2ebec9a9e2248944cb1fdf75ca17bdbd957bca25ce1e9bb6